Cross-Cultural Psychology
​
The systematic study of behavior and experience as it occurs in different cultures. Focus centered on the generality of psychological findings as it pertains to the interaction of culture and development, self and identity, personality, gender, cognition, emotion, communication, physical health, mental health, and societal behaviors.
